Full Job Description
Make an impact. Change lives. Live a Legacy.

Experience a Speech Language Pathologist (SLP) career that’s full of joy, purpose, and opportunities to grow. We’re seeking talented, creative, and compassionate professionals who enjoy building relationships with patients, learning new ways to deliver care, and being part of a team dedicated to helping senior patients live their best lives.

Come join our dynamic team of rehabilitation therapists and get the most out of your career as you:

  • Evaluate and treat patients for swallowing disorders and communication/ cognitive impairments, utilizing a variety of evidenced based therapeutic techniques
  • Establish treatment goals, as well as develop and implement appropriate Speech Pathology treatment programs based upon a full clinical evaluation
  • Provide rehabilitative services to patients under specific medical orders as part of a coordinated team.
  • Participate in clinical conferences to share and coordinate the plan of care for patients
  • Treat residents one on one so each patient gets individualized attention through private treatment sessions with a functional based treatment approach

Position requirements:
  • Masters Degree from an accredited graduate program in speech language pathology school.
  • Current state license as a Speech Language Pathologist / SLP, or ability to obtain prior to beginning employment
  • Excellent interpersonal, fiscal, and clinical skills
Pay RangeUSD $40.00 - USD $48.00 /Hr.
